| #ifndef BOOST_UNITS_TEMPERATURE_CELSIUS_BASE_UNIT_HPP |
| #define BOOST_UNITS_TEMPERATURE_CELSIUS_BASE_UNIT_HPP |
| |
| #include <string> |
| |
| #include <boost/units/config.hpp> |
| #include <boost/units/base_unit.hpp> |
| #include <boost/units/physical_dimensions/temperature.hpp> |
| |
| namespace boost { |
| |
| namespace units { |
| |
| namespace temperature { |
| |
| struct celsius_base_unit : public base_unit<celsius_base_unit, temperature_dimension, -1008> |
| { |
| static std::string name() { return("celsius"); } |
| static std::string symbol() { return("C"); } |
| }; |
| |
| } // namespace temperature |
| |
| } // namespace units |
| |
| } // namespace boost |
| |
| #if BOOST_UNITS_HAS_BOOST_TYPEOF |
| |
| #include BOOST_TYPEOF_INCREMENT_REGISTRATION_GROUP() |
| |
| BOOST_TYPEOF_REGISTER_TYPE(boost::units::temperature::celsius_base_unit) |
| |
| #endif |
| |
| #include <boost/units/base_units/temperature/conversions.hpp> |
| |
| #endif // BOOST_UNITS_TEMPERATURE_CELSIUS_BASE_UNIT_HPP |
